Architecture and Design of Kangla Fort

Kangla Fort:- History and Facts.

Kangla Fort, also known as the Palace of Kangla, is a historic citadel located in Imphal, the capital city of Manipur, India. The fort is situated on the banks of the Imphal River, and its rich history and cultural significance make it a popular destination for tourists and locals alike. In this article, we will […]

Scroll to top